Sat 1330962294331757

decimal
322384.2294331757
degree
0°112384′1840″2294331757‴
percentile
63.37915694265791%
name
ekppyrluupg
cycle
0
epoch
1
period
159
block
322384
offset
2294331757
timestamp
rarity
common